What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.147(d)(4)(i): Lockout or tagout devices were not affixed to each energy isolating device by authorized employees:  (a) MCP 62 Circuit Disconnect (REC-2-9): On December 3, 2015, the employer failed to ensure lockout or tagout devices were affixed to the disconnect to isolate the energy to a conveyor gearbox that was being replaced.

29 CFR 1910.147(f)(3)(ii)(B):     Provision for the authorized employee to ascertain the exposure status of individual group members with regard to the lockout or tagout of the machine or equipment and each authorized employee shall affix their lock to the energy isolating device:    a) The employer did not ensure that each authorized employee engaged in a group maintenance activity, when assessing the need for group lockout, properly ascertained his or her status of exposure to the hazardous energy.

29 CFR 1910.145(c)(1)(ii):     All employees shall be instructed that danger signs indicate immediate danger and that special precautions are necessary:    a) The employer did not post signs about the dangers of working under or otherwise accessing the underside of low-level conveyors.
